Biasing Relays
Positive and Negative Bias Relays are designed for applications that require an output pressure that is the sum of a controlled input signal plus or minus a fixed bias. Fairchild’s line up of biasing pneumatic relay products includes both positive biasing relays, such as the Models 15, 85D and 1500A and relays that handle both positive and negative biasing functions such as the Model 14.

Positive and Negative Bias Relay (M14)
Read moreDesigned for applications that require an output pressure that is the sum of a controlled input signal plus or minus a fixed bias, Fairchild's Model 14 Biasing Pneumatic Relay provides versatility in its ability to provide either positive or negative biasing in a single unit. The output of the Model 14 relay is the sum of the spring bias, set with the Range Screw, plus a pneumatic input signal. (Po = Ps � K); where Po is output pressure, Ps is signal pressure, and K is the combined spring constant. -
Positive Bias Relay (M15)
Read moreThe Model 15 Positive Bias Relay is designed for applications that require an output pressure that is the sum of a controlled input signal plus a fixed bias. This pneumatic relay provides an output pressure that represents the input signal pressure plus a preset bias. Mathematically Po = Ps + K where Po is output pressure, Ps is signal pressure and K is the spring constant. This unit, available in several bias range configurations to meet a variety of output requirements, offers excellent sensitivity and high flow capacity in a small volume. The Fairchild Model 15 Pneumatic Biasing Relay is well suited to a variety of control applications, including range shifting, and tension control, and pressure control from a remote location. -
Multi-Stage Positive Bias Relay (M85D)
Read moreThe Model 85D Multi-Stage Biasing Relay is a precision control combining the sensitivity of a precision pressure regulator with positive biasing capability. This compact, pilot-operated device offers unusually high output capacity with minimal air consumption, while providing excellent protection against supply or output pressure variations. The versatile Model 85D is recommended for use in systems requiring precision pressure maintenance and instrument biasing, in dead end service and instrument panel supply applications. The basic mathematical expression for the Fairchild Model 85D is PO = PS + K where PO is output pressure, PS is signal pressure and K is the spring constant. -
High Flow Positive Bias Relay (M1500A)
Read moreThe Model 1500 Positive Bias Relay is designed for applications that require an output pressure that is the sum of a controlled input signal plus a fixed bias. This pneumatic relay provides high output flow at an output pressure that represents the input signal pressure plus a preset bias. The output of the relay is the sum of the spring bias, set with the Range Screw, plus a pneumatic input signal. (Po = Ps + K); where Po is output pressure, Ps is signal pressure, and K is the spring constant set by the Range Screw.
